How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Depaul?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Depaul Studio Apartments | $1,949 | $1,295 | $3,022 |
| Depaul 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,776 | $1,650 | $5,819 |
| Depaul 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,786 | $2,300 | $6,301 |
| Depaul 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,783 | $2,300 | $10,000+ |
| Depaul 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,020 | $4,200 | $7,200 |
| Depaul 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,850 | $5,850 | $5,850 |

Frequently Asked Questions about For rent By Owner Depaul Apartments
What is the Cheapest For rent By Owner apartment in Depaul?
Currently the most affordable For rent By Owner Apartment in Depaul is at 833 W Wolfram St, Unit A09C listed at $1,375.
How much is the average rent for a For rent By Owner Depaul Apartment?
The average rent for a For rent By Owner Apartment in Depaul is $2,967.
What is the largest For rent By Owner Depaul Apartment for rent?
Today's For rent By Owner apartment with the most square footage in Depaul is a 1,400 square feet unit starting from $2,795 at 2449 N Ashland Ave, Unit 1.
What is the average size for Depaul For rent By Owner Apartments for rent?
The average size for a For rent By Owner rental in Depaul is currently at 981 sq ft.
